Mixing both cool blues and warm neutrals, the Warm Winter Blues color scheme manages to impart both the warmth of a mid-winter fire and the crisp outdoors. I love the subtlety of the color combination as well as the inclusion of a deep indigo-one of the season’s big trends in decor!

For those that might crave a bit more vivacity to their winter decor this color combination inspired by Winter Berries is perfect! The bright cranberry accents the muted pinks and purples for a feminine ambiance that’s both energizing and serene.

The Snowy Weather colors are classic winter greys and blues. Mixing different tones of the same colors adds depth and interest to your decor. Layering a Silver Table Runner over a White Table cloth and adding Navy napkins would be an exquisite way to use this color combo in a tablescape.

Last but not least is one of my favorite color combinations-Frozen Moss. The taupes and creams combine with mossy green to give a delightful neutral combination that will segue into spring easily and effortlessly.
